8f3b96522c
Provided in pr 6745 by Rene Hexel.
27 lines
719 B
Text
27 lines
719 B
Text
$NetBSD: patch-ac,v 1.1.1.1 1999/01/14 20:28:54 frueauf Exp $
|
|
|
|
--- rules.make.orig Fri Dec 19 23:07:52 1997
|
|
+++ rules.make Sun Sep 27 22:34:28 1998
|
|
@@ -55,8 +55,7 @@
|
|
lib: $(LIBRARY)
|
|
|
|
$(LIBRARY): $(LIB_OBJS) FORCE
|
|
- $(AR) $(ARFLAGS) $@ $(LIB_OBJS)
|
|
- $(RANLIB) $@
|
|
+ $(AR) $(ARFLAGS) -o ${.TARGET:.a=.la} ${LIB_OBJS:.o=.lo}
|
|
|
|
#-------------------------------------------------------------------------------
|
|
# Shared Libraries:
|
|
@@ -122,10 +121,10 @@
|
|
cp $(HEADER2) $@
|
|
|
|
$(LIBDIR)/$(LIBRARY): $(LIBDIR) $(LIBRARY)
|
|
- cp $(LIBRARY) $@
|
|
+ ${LIBTOOL} --mode=install cp $(LIBRARY) $@
|
|
|
|
$(BINDIR)/$(PROGRAM): $(BINDIR) $(PROGRAM)
|
|
- cp $(PROGRAM) $@
|
|
+ ${LIBTOOL} --mode=install cp $(PROGRAM) $@
|
|
|
|
$(BINDIR) \
|
|
$(INCDIR) \
|